In this blog post, we will discuss some valuable tips and tricks for refugees in Cameroon to access education. 1. Identify Available Resources: The first step to accessing education as a refugee in Cameroon is to identify the resources available to you. This may include educational institutions, NGOs, and government programs that offer support to refugees. Research the options in your area and reach out for assistance. 2. Seek Scholarships and Financial Aid: Financial constraints often prevent refugees from pursuing education. Look for scholarships, grants, and financial aid opportunities specifically designed for refugees. Many organizations and universities offer scholarships to support refugee education. 3. Connect with Refugee Support Networks: Joining refugee support networks can provide you with valuable information and connections to educational opportunities. These networks often have resources and guidance to help refugees navigate the education system in Cameroon. 4. Take Advantage of Online Learning Platforms: If accessing traditional educational institutions is challenging, consider enrolling in online courses. Many platforms offer free or affordable online courses that allow you to learn at your own pace from anywhere. 5. Build a Support System: Pursuing education as a refugee can be daunting, so it is essential to build a support system of people who can encourage and guide you. This can include fellow refugees, teachers, mentors, or community leaders who can offer advice and assistance. 6. Be Persistent and Determined: Remember that overcoming obstacles as a refugee seeking education requires persistence and determination. Stay motivated and focused on your goals, even when faced with challenges. Your resilience will be key to your success. 7. Advocate for Your Rights: As a refugee, you have the right to education. Advocate for your rights and seek assistance from local authorities and organizations if you encounter barriers to accessing education. By speaking up and raising awareness, you can help create a more inclusive educational environment for refugees in Cameroon.
